JAMES GUNN WILL NOT BE REINSTATED: Disney is holding firm on its decision to fire Guardians of the Galaxy director James Gunn, despite pleas from fans and cast members, Variety reports. Gunn was fired from the franchise’s third installment after old tweets of him joking about pedophilia surfaced. (Variety)
BOGUS NUDE PHOTO POSTED AFTER LILI REINHART’S TWITTER IS HACKED: A hacker gained access to Lili Reinhart‘s Twitter account and posted a nude image of her, The Blast reports. The Riverdale star’s boyfriend and co-star Cole Sprouse‘s account was recently hacked as well. “Shouldn’t have talked s**t about us, here’s to lili fans found this masterpiece in iCloud,” the hacker tweeted Wednesday from Reinhart’s account along with a graphic, nude image of a woman. The image was not a photo of Reinhart, but instead an image lifted from a porn website, The Blast reports. That image and several other tweets sent shortly after were soon deleted; it is unclear if Reinhart regained access to her account or not. (The Blast)

JEAN-CLAUDE VAN DAMME’S SON CUTS DEAL: Nicholas Van Varenberg, 22, the youngest son of Jean-Claude Van Damme, has pleaded guilty to disorderly conduct for holding his roommate at knifepoint at their Phoenix apartment. He had a change of plea hearing Wednesday; he’ll be sentenced on October 3rd, and authorities say he will likely get probation. He was arrested last September on suspicion of aggravated assault with a deadly weapon, unlawful imprisonment, marijuana possession and possession of drug paraphernalia. (Page Six)
